Problem

Current systems for supplying bar loaders in metalworking environments are burdensome, hazardous for operators, and fail to meet safety and efficiency standards, particularly when manual handling or overhead crane systems are used, which can lead to accidents and increased costs.

Innovation Solution

A movable magazine device with swivel wheels and adjustable support and removing mechanisms, allowing for safe and efficient transfer of bars to bar loaders, either singly or in pairs, without the need for rails or overhead operations, featuring a simplified structure for reduced manufacturing and maintenance costs.

AI summary

A movable magazine device (1;101) suitable for supplying loaders (2) of bars (B) for a user machine comprises a frame structure (3; 103) provided with movement means (4) by means of which the movable magazine device (1; 101) can be brought towards/moved away from the bar loader/s (2; 2A, 2B); support means (5; 105) obtained on the frame structure (3; 103) and configured for supporting a plurality of bars (B) intended to be transferred to the bar loader/s (2); removing and transferring means (6; 6A, 6B) fitted to the frame structure (3; 103) and movable along a closed loop (P) to remove single bars (B) from the support means (5; 105) in sequence to be lifted and transferred one after the other to the bar loader/s (2; 2A, 2B).
